Salud Yellow Helenium

Helenium autumnale

HEL-ee-nee-um aw-TUM-nah-lee

Perennials: Daisy

Helen's Flower, Sneezeweed

Zone
3: -40° to -30°
Min. Temp
Hardy: 28°

Sneezeweed is so named because it was once used in Snuff, not because it s an allergen. These plants can provide the backbone to the late summer garden. Great for cottage or wildflower gardens.
